Transaction 40bba0451ff3623a90e0cf729466ef97274ddcc7249b5c443bfe4825f2007661
3 Input
2 Outputs
- 40bba0451ff3623a90e0cf729466ef97274ddcc7249b5c443bfe4825f2007661:0
- 40bba0451ff3623a90e0cf729466ef97274ddcc7249b5c443bfe4825f2007661:1
value 5500
address 3B1AYVfZ6f2ihjRgKL1kzanzksHTkRLe8e
value 1214518
address 12j2PSKeihJNPbQhKsGZzCwHp6bSQ4bDVy